neighbor activate
This command allows the specified neighbor/peer group to be enabled for the current AFI/SAFI (Address
Family Identifier/Subsequent Address Family Identifier).
S4820T
Syntax neighbor [ip-address | peer-group-name] activate
To disable, use the no neighbor [ip-address | peer-group-name]
activate command.
Parameters ip-address (OPTIONAL) Enter the IP address of the neighbor in dotted
decimal format.
peer-group-
name
(OPTIONAL) Enter the name of the peer group.
activate Enter the keyword activate to enable the neighbor/peer
group in the new AFI/SAFI.
Defaults Disabled
Command
Modes
CONFIGURATION-ROUTER-BGP-ADDRESS FAMILY

Usage
Information
By default, when you create a neighbor/peer group configuration in the Router
BGP context, this enables IPv4/Unicast AFI/SAFI. When you use activate in the
new context, the neighbor/peer group enables for AFI/SAFI.
It is not possible to de-activate a peer from the IPv4 unicast address family.
